Skip to content

kontakt@miejskiestronki.pl

Ginnis Blog

Menu
  • Strona główna
  • Info
  • Portfolio

Schematy w GraphQL

Brak komentarzy
| Frontend, GraphQL

Załóżmy, że mamy pustą bazę, bez schematów, tzn. bez pustych tabel i zależności pomiędzy nimi. Nie ma końcówek. Aby możliwa była praca bazy danych na tabelach, potrzebne jest dostarczenie schematu do bazy. Możliwe są następujące schematy: Ten powyższy to zwykły typ. Co robi ? Tworzy tabelę „Greeting” o kolumnach „type” oraz „text”, nic więcej. Wartości […]

Read More »

Technologie w JS: Co jest co ?

Brak komentarzy
| Frontend

Apollo Server Trzyma dane w pamięci operacyjnej aplikacji i obsługuje do nich dostęp poprzez język API w postaci GraphQL. Możliwa integracja z framework’iem Express. Apollo Client Klient do Apollo Server. Wykonuje zapytania i mutacje do serwera. GraphQL Język wykonywania zapytań do API, w którym pytaniem i wynikiem jest obiekt JSON’owy MongoDB Trwała baza danych, typu […]

Read More »

Czysty kod: Trudne błędy

Brak komentarzy
| Bez kategorii

Gdy nie wiadomo, jaki błąd popełniamy, warto pamiętać o kilku możliwych przypadkach błędów:

Read More »

Czysty kod: DRY

Brak komentarzy
| Bez kategorii

Czyli Don’t Repeat Yourself, w przełożeniu na język polski oczywiście „Nie powtarzaj się„. Oto lista, co mogło by się kwalifikować do tej zasady w kodzie: W pierwszym fragmencie kodu powielamy go, ponieważ właściwość $length, skrypt może sam wyliczyć i nie potrzebna jest nam dodatkowa informacja o długości. To dotyczy tworzenia za pomocą polecenia new w […]

Read More »

Expo: Kolejność

Brak komentarzy
| Bez kategorii

… tworzenia małej aplikacji 🙂 To z czym zmierzy się każdy programista, tj stworzenie aplikacji np. na komórki, czy aplikację klasyczną (Webową), to pytanie o to, od czego zacząć, co ustawić w kolejce do budowy, a czym zakończyć projekt. Z własnego doświadczenia zauważyłem, że należy zacząć od czego najbardziej zależy pisana aplikacja, czyli co determinuje […]

Read More »

Expo: Projekt z konsoli

Brak komentarzy
| Expo, React Native

Narzędzia Expo trzeba znać, są użytecznym rozszerzeniem ułatwiającym pisanie kodu apki. Wiem, że poniższy skrypt nie jest może górnolotny, ale ułatwia tworzenie projektu opartego na Expo właśnie. Uwaga, aby poprawnie tworzyć projekty, potrzebne jest:

Read More »

Git: Podstawy

Brak komentarzy
| Git

Git jest obecnie standardem w tworzeniu oprogramowania w grupie programistów, pracujących nad projektami razem. Jest wymagany przez większość pracodawców, świadomych czym tak na prawdę jest GIT. Czasy Dropbox’a, Google Drive, czy innych podobnych narzędzi minęły, pojawił się GitHub, Bitbucket wspierające tworzenie kodu w sposób bardziej zorganizowany i elastyczny. W tym wpisie postaram się po krótce […]

Read More »

Ostatnie wpisy

  • Schematy w GraphQL
  • Technologie w JS: Co jest co ?
  • Czysty kod: Trudne błędy
  • Czysty kod: DRY
  • Expo: Kolejność

Kategorie

  • Bez kategorii
  • Expo
  • Frontend
  • Git
  • GraphQL
  • React Native

Ginnis Blog | Powered by WordPress.